Enter the deal. Purchase price, your down payment, today's interest rate, and closing costs. Then the numbers new landlords forget. Taxes, insurance, and a cushion for maintenance and vacancy. Because the roof will leak and the unit will sit empty someday. And instantly, this deal cash flows.
